Nishan Forum on World Youth promotes common values for humanity
The Nishan Forum on World Youth is held in Qufu of Shandong province on Sept 26. [Photo/Dazhong News]
Based on the theme of "Young People Work Together to Carry Forward the Common Values for Humanity", the Nishan Forum on World Youth, a key event during the ninth Nishan Forum on World Civilizations, was held in Qufu of Shandong province on Sept 26.
It attracted a host of experts and scholars who shared their insights, promoted cultural exchanges among different civilizations, and helped foster an a spirit of innovation.
Sha Zhili, deputy director and associate researcher of the Editorial and Research Center of Confucian Canon, stated that he has witnessed the growth of many young scholars during the compilation of the Confucian Canon project.
He called for more young people to cultivate new knowledge, validate their existing knowledge, and address the unknown by embracing Confucianism.
Experts and scholars share their insights at the forum. [Photo/Dazhong News]
Xu Chuan, Party secretary, professor and doctoral supervisor at the School of Marxism in Nanjing University of Aeronautics and Astronautics, encouraged young people to become pioneers, achievers and contributors to exchanges and mutual learning among world civilizations.
During the roundtable dialogue, six young representatives from China and overseas initiated a dialogue focusing on the topic of "Uniting Youth Forces to Promote Cultural Inheritance and Development".
Jin Yeong-eun, a well-known short video blogger from South Korea, shared his real-life experiences in China and his understanding of Chinese culture.
Ling Xiao, a doctoral student from Egypt studying at Nankai University, who has witnessed and benefited from the Belt and Road Initiative, said he hopes that Chinese and Egyptian youths can work together, leveraging the power of culture to strengthen people-to-people connectivity and collaboration.
During the forum, the 2023 Academic Summary of the Nishan Forum on World Youth was released, and awards were granted to the winning representatives of the themed paper.
